Transaction 33d6e841c7f4e24f7025b58b18e508ccca9403537d5a7cc267e8b8f71fb90a15

1 Input
1 Outputs
  • 33d6e841c7f4e24f7025b58b18e508ccca9403537d5a7cc267e8b8f71fb90a15:0
  • value  241469
    address  3QZvV3CV8d1Rc8GK8qTCef98rySeRe2LRJ